Jamaica inn
overview
Here is Hitchcock’s last production made in the U.K., after which he came to Hollywood and shot Rebecca in California. The same novelist (Daphne DuMaurier) wrote Jamaica Inn and Rebecca, as well as The Birds. Hitchcock had been looking forward to expanding his work in what he perceived were the bigger American studios, and bigger American budgets with which to work. Jamaica Inn provided some of that bigger scale for him, and lavish special visual and sound effects. It was a box office hit, but the movie does not seem to be well-known today, even by reputed Hitchcock fans.
